FLASH 2 TOPS LAZADA’S DECEMBER 12 SALES CHART AS THE MOST POPULAR SMARTPHONE IN SOUTHEAST ASIA

December 25, 2015 by StrawberrY Gal

A three-day shopping festival launched by Lazada, the largest e-commerce platform in Southeast Asia, was concurrently being staged in the 5 countries, including the Philippines, Thailand, Malaysia, Indonesia and Vietnam from December 10 to 12. What is worth noting is that the Flash 2, which had been selling well in Southeast Asia, set several new sales records during the December 12 shopping season, winning the top spot of the December 12 sales chart and becoming the most purchased and popular smartphone with local consumers.

Lazada data show that the Flash 2 topped the sales charts in all 5 countries and was the undisputed mobile phone sales champion in the 100$-150$ price range. Not only so, the Flash 2 also won the 2nd among all product categories. In addition, single sales of the Flash 2 increased by over 600% in both Malaysia and Vietnam. In the Philippines, Flash 2 sales rose at a startling rate of 1073%.

The popularity of the Flash 2 in Southeast Asia not only stems from its powerful configurations and performance but also benefits from its perfect mobile phone-based photographic capability. Equipped with a 5-inch IPS HD screen, the Flash 2 features the best dimensions for single hand operations. With a MTK MT6753 8-kernel, 64-bit processor inside, the Flash 2 can achieve fast, seamless switchovers between multiple tasks. Adopting a 3000mAh lithium battery of ultra long life, the Flash 2 can support 5 consecutive hours of video playing or 30 hours of music playing nonstop.
The rear camera of the Flash 2 adopts Samsung ISOCELL sensors which are the mainstream in the industry, with an ultra large aperture of ƒ/2.0. Together with a dual color temperature RealTone LED flashlight, it can provide better imaging quality and color fidelity and ensure outstanding photo taking under dim light. In addition, the Flash 2 is equipped with a 5 megpixel Profie Cam as its front camera, which has OV5648 1/4″ sensor and an ƒ/2.2 aperture. It can achieve automatic focusing on the human face and capture clear face profiles. This makes the Flash 2 an essential major weapon for selfie fans.
